I am looking for a new .416. MRC rifles look like good values with well-designed Model 70 type actions. Does anyone have any experience with MRC rifles in either .416 Rigby, Ruger or Remington? How do their wood and synthetic stocks compare for recoil management & durability? USMC Retired DSC Life Member SCI Life Member NRA Life Member | ||

I've got one in .300 Win if that's any help. I've got to level with you; if mine is any indication of the rest of them it isn't even close to worth it. Action is clunky, sticky and rough and that's after using it enough to wear out the first barrel. Serves me right for buying sight unseen I guess. I'd rather have a Winchester. | |||

Regarding the action. It is the action I use on my 500MDM. I couldn't use a Win 70 action as a donor action as Winchester never made a lefty action for the 300RUM. The action is very smooth (and feeds FN bullets), however this is after SSK industries put the gun together for me, and most likely worked on the action. | |||

I am a lefty and have two MRC actions. When I got them they were functional but rough. It took some work to make them smooth. One is working very well now, it is for a 257R. The other is in a 458 Lott, but it isn't finished yet. I like the bolt release better than a Mauser style, fwiw. JPK Free 500grains | |||
